Where else can you get a healthy dose of Jan Hammer(Miami Vice theme song), ABBA and Journey on a weekday afternoon? This is a nice little suburban bowling alley. Not a lot of extra bells and whistles, but they have the basics covered. I’ve been here half a dozen times for a mix of kids’ birthday parties and company team-building type events. Always have fun, because I have no problem laughing at myself and my lame skills on the lanes. Had a good experience hosting a party here a couple of years back and they give the birthday boy or girl a souvenir bowling pin which made a big impression. This is a more reasonably priced venue compared to Bullwinkles, Safari Sams, Pump It Up, etc. Food focuses on the deep fried items you’d expect, but they have a nice little selection of beers and Thomas Kemper sodas(bring on the root beer and grape soda). When I was there today, it was cleaner then I remembered and they also have pool tables and arcade games to entertain those not into bowling. They also offer«cosmic»(glow in the dark) bowling Friday and Saturday nights.
